Brewing Style | Cold Brew • Chemex • French Press • Espresso • Drip Bag Size: 12 oz / 340 gr Roast: Medium _________________________ The story behind Nyamasheke Muhororo Organic The history of this coffee starts back in 1973 with a story of Celestin Rumenerangabo raised by a poor single mum who was displaced after the death of her husband during the 1959 uprising that led to the groups of Hutus to launch attacks on the Tutsis. At 14, Celestin Rumenerangabo walked from Nyamasheke to Kigali, where he worked as a housekeeper for three years. With his savings, he returned home to support his single mother, bought land, and planted 380 coffee trees. He traded coffee locally, bought parchment and cherry from neighbors
